The Science of Fermentation: Nature’s Nutrient Booster
Fermentation is a natural process where probiotic cultures, such as Lactobacillus, transform soybeans into a more nutrient-dense and digestible protein source. This biological activity enhances the bioavailability of amino acids, vitamins, and minerals essential for health.
Its fermentation process also reduces antinutrients like phytic acid, improving nutrient absorption and digestive comfort. The result is a clean, balanced, and highly bioactive protein that supports muscle recovery and gut wellness.
Key Benefits of the Fermentation Process:
- Enhanced Digestibility: The enzymatic activity of probiotics breaks down complex proteins, making them more easily digestible for the digestive system. This reduces bloating and discomfort often associated with soy products.
- Increased Bioavailability: Fermentation enhances the absorption of amino acids, iron, calcium, and other micronutrients, allowing the body to maximize the nutritional value of every gram.
- Reduction of Antinutrients: Substances like phytic acid and oligosaccharides are neutralized, eliminating factors that typically hinder nutrient absorption.
- Natural Probiotic Support: It retains traces of beneficial probiotic activity, contributing to better gut microbiome balance and overall digestive health.
Nutritional Excellence: A Complete Amino Acid Profile
Unlike many plant-based proteins that lack one or more essential amino acids, Insoya provides a complete amino acid profile, meaning it contains all nine essential amino acids required for muscle growth, tissue repair, and overall vitality.
- High Protein Density: 20 to 25 grams of protein per serving
- Low Fat Content: Ideal for lean muscle maintenance
- Rich in Branched-Chain Amino Acids (BCAAs): Valine, leucine, and isoleucine, critical for muscle synthesis and recovery
- Naturally Cholesterol-Free: Supporting cardiovascular health
This makes Insoya a nutritionally complete alternative to whey or casein proteins, without the animal origin or associated digestive issues.
A Lactose-Free, Vegan, and Sustainable Protein Choice
The modern consumer is shifting toward ethical and environmentally conscious choices, and it embodies this movement perfectly.
1. 100% Plant-Based and Vegan-Friendly
It is entirely free from animal-derived ingredients, making it a safe and effective protein source for vegans and vegetarians. It aligns with plant-based lifestyles without compromising on protein quality.
2. Lactose- and Gluten-Free
Unlike whey protein, which is derived from milk, it is naturally lactose-free, making it suitable for individuals with dairy allergies or lactose intolerance. Its gluten-free formulation also supports those with celiac sensitivity.
3. Sustainable and Eco-Conscious
Producing soy-based protein requires significantly less water, land, and energy compared to animal farming. Moreover, the fermentation process used in its production is low-waste and carbon-efficient, contributing to a smaller environmental footprint.
